Which term is used to describe a cultural concept that impacts how communities perceive their identity and reality?

Explanation:
The term that best describes a cultural concept influencing how communities perceive their identity and reality is social construct. Social constructs are shared understandings and collectively accepted norms, values, and beliefs that shape how individuals and groups interpret their environment and their place within it. This concept emphasizes that elements of society, such as race, gender roles, and even legal systems, are not innate but rather created and maintained through social interactions and agreements. Cultural domain refers to a specific area of cultural practices or beliefs, while cultural hearth denotes the geographic areas where cultural traits develop and spread. Ethnic enclave describes neighborhoods or areas where a specific ethnic group is concentrated, which may facilitate cultural preservation but doesn’t inherently define broader concepts of identity and reality. Thus, social construct is the term most accurately aligned with the notion of identity and perception in a community context.
